B: China.com Corporation to Offer visitalk.com Services; Partnership
Establishes visitalk.com's Expansion Into International Marketplace

PHOENIX AND HONG KONG, Nov 17, 1999 (BUSINESS WIRE) -- visitalk.com,
an Internet services company that connects people around the world to
share voice, video and information, today announced its entrance into
the international arena through a partnership with China.com
Corporation, the first pan-Asian integrated Internet company listed on
NASDAQ (Symbol: CHINA).

China.com Corporation will embed the visitalk.com Permanent Global
Directory on its portal network -- china.com, hongkong.com, taiwan.com
and cww.com -- and provide Permanent Communication Numbers (PCNs), or
Internet phone numbers, to the portal's users. China.com Corporation
customers who register for a PCN will have simple and ready access to
the visitalk.com Permanent Global Directory where they will be able to
search for other members and special-interest communities and leave
voice messages for other users.

The partnership provides visitalk.com with access to China.com
Corporation's extensive pan-Asian network. It also establishes the
company's expansion into the international marketplace in which
visitalk.com currently serves members in more than 120 countries.

About visitalk.com

visitalk.com, with its global directory, easily connects people
around the world to share voice, video and information via the
Internet. The company's revolutionary service creates a connection
point with a Permanent Communications Number, or Internet phone number,
and global directory where members can easily locate others and make
Voice and Video Calls. Acting as the "central office" for the Internet,
visitalk.com also integrates Voice Messaging, Instant Voice Messaging,
data collaboration, realChat(TM) public chat rooms and communities
within the same portal.

visitalk.com is a privately-funded company based in Phoenix, Ariz. For
additional information about visitalk.com services, visit
visitalk.com.



About China.com Corporation

China.com Corporation is the first pan-Asian, China-focused
integrated Internet company listed in the United States (NASDAQ:
CHINA). The company provides a full range of Internet services that; 1)
build ecommerce strategy and solutions (the Web Connection), 2)
distribute content via its portal network (hongkong.com, taiwan.com,
china.com, and cww.com), and 3) sell services through online
advertising (24/7 Media Asia). China.com Corporation is committed to
enabling digital communities to realize their full Internet potential,
thereby facilitating the development of the Internet in China and
across Asia. The company has over 600 employees in 17 offices across 10
Asian markets. In Mainland China, the company has five offices and over
200 employees.
